html5如何隐藏标签
更新时间:2023-09-09
前言:
在开发网页应用时,有时需要根据特定条件动态地隐藏某些标签。使用HTML5,我们可以利用CSS的display属性来轻松实现这个需求。同时,使用JavaScript也能提供更加灵活的控制方式。下面将详细介绍如何在HTML5中隐藏标签以及相关的代码解释。
正文:
HTML5隐藏标签的方法多种多样,我们可以根据具体需求选择最合适的方式。以下是几种常见的方法:
1. 使用CSS的display属性:
将目标标签的display属性设置为"none"即可隐藏该标签。下面是一个示例代码:
```
隐藏标签示例:
可见的段落
隐藏的段落
``` 上述代码中,我们通过添加一个名为"hidden"的CSS类,并将其display属性设置为"none"来隐藏目标标签。在需要隐藏的标签上添加该类即可。 2. 使用CSS的visibility属性: 将目标标签的visibility属性设置为"hidden"即可隐藏该标签。与display属性不同的是,使用visibility属性隐藏的标签在页面布局中会占用空间。下面是一个示例代码: ```隐藏标签示例:
可见的段落
隐藏的段落
``` 上述代码中,我们通过添加一个名为"hidden"的CSS类,并将其visibility属性设置为"hidden"来隐藏目标标签。在需要隐藏的标签上添加该类即可。 3. 使用JavaScript动态控制: 利用JavaScript,我们可以根据特定条件动态地添加或移除CSS类来隐藏或显示标签。下面是一个示例代码: ```html隐藏标签示例:
可见的段落
隐藏的段落
``` 上述代码中,我们首先获取目标标签的引用,然后使用`classList.add()`方法将CSS类"hidden"添加到标签中,从而达到隐藏的效果。通过JavaScript,我们可以基于特定条件在运行时动态地处理标签的隐藏和显示。 总结: 通过使用CSS的display属性、visibility属性以及JavaScript控制,我们可以在HTML5中轻松隐藏标签。选择合适的方法取决于具体需求,例如是否需要标签仍然占用页面布局空间等。希望本文对您理解和应用HTML5隐藏标签的方法有所帮助。